The LG LG-600 is a feature phone released by LG in 2002, featuring a monochrome graphic display with a screen width of 128 pixels and a screen height of 90 pixels. The physical size of the device measures 80 x 44 x 24 mm (3.15 x 1.73 x 0.94 inches), making it compact and easy to handle.
